Max V. Sigal is a scholar working on Organic Chemistry, Molecular Biology and Pharmacology. According to data from OpenAlex, Max V. Sigal has authored 16 papers receiving a total of 521 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Organic Chemistry, 5 papers in Molecular Biology and 5 papers in Pharmacology. Recurrent topics in Max V. Sigal’s work include Cancer therapeutics and mechanisms (4 papers), Antimicrobial Resistance in Staphylococcus (3 papers) and Analytical Chemistry and Chromatography (3 papers). Max V. Sigal is often cited by papers focused on Cancer therapeutics and mechanisms (4 papers), Antimicrobial Resistance in Staphylococcus (3 papers) and Analytical Chemistry and Chromatography (3 papers). Max V. Sigal collaborates with scholars based in United States. Max V. Sigal's co-authors include Paul F. Wiley, Koert Gerzon, Edwin H. Flynn, Frederick J. Marshall, Robert R. Chauvette, Robert M. Ellis, Mary A. Root, Robert C. Anderson, H. R. Sullivan and Nelson R. Easton and has published in prestigious journals such as Journal of the American Chemical Society, Diabetes and Journal of Medicinal Chemistry.
